Abstract:
Several innovative beamformer approaches are presented for use in a new GPS anti-jam design that provides high performance from a small aperture (FRPA) size footprint. The performance includes not only adaptive nulling of jammers, but also directive gain by main beam steering toward GPS satellites that is based on aircraft Inertial Navigation System (INS) and Attitude and Heading Reference System (AHRS) information and satellite data. The design approaches proposed herein will be combined with others gleaned from an extensive literature search to culminate in a recommended design for Phase II prototype implementation and an analysis of expected anti-jam capability.
